Riverdale Country School
, a Pre‑K through Grade 12 independent all‑gender school in New York City, is dedicated to inspiring students to live meaningful, purpose‑driven lives. The school fosters academic excellence, critical thinking, and curiosity, supported by a diverse and inclusive community. Riverdale emphasizes both high challenge and high support, encouraging interdisciplinary learning, research, and experiential education inside and outside the classroom. This holistic approach develops well‑rounded individuals prepared to make a positive impact.
Riverdale strives to reflect the diversity of the New York metropolitan area: a student body of ~1,300 from 117 zip codes; 48% identify as students of color.
We seek educators with a student‑centered approach, passion for their work, a commitment to DEIB, and a desire to contribute to our entire community.
Position Overview and ResponsibilitiesAssociate Teachers are early‑career educators, typically employed for up to three years. They work alongside a Head Teacher to support a home‑base class for the entire year, primarily through small group or 1:1 instruction, while also having opportunities to lead full‑group lessons. As full‑time faculty, they participate in grade‑level teams, collaborating on planning, instruction, and assessment tied to student learning. They receive ongoing professional development to strengthen foundational teaching practices and support future career paths.
Required Qualifications• Minimum a Bachelor’s Degree (preferred with experience working with younger learners and completed coursework in a related field).
• Commitment to collaboration, open‑mind, positive disposition.
• Dedication to supporting a diverse and inclusive community.
Base pay range: $50,000.00 / yr – $62,000.00 / yr. The exact salary is determined by teaching experience on our Associate Teacher scale.

Benefits of Full‑Time Work- Transportation: Shuttle service to/from 242nd St / Broadway subway and other transit hubs. Shuttle to Henry Hudson Parkway / 246th St for Manhattan buses.
- Professional Development: Generous budget for conferences, skills training, onsite training (mindfulness, coaching, DEIB).
- Grants and Stipends: Eligible for Frankel Fellow grants (“passion grants”) and various stipends for coaching, affinity groups, club advising, trips.
- Sabbatical: Eligible after 10 years of employment.
- Health Benefits: Health, dental, vision insurance; flexible spending account for health expenses.
- Retirement: Defined Contribution plan via TIAA; 7% employer match.
- Vacation: Generous time‑off policy beyond the school calendar.
